## Android ROM 开发入门指南
### 什么是 Android ROM?
Android ROM 是指 Android 操作系统的一个变种或修改版。它通常由第三方开发者或社区创建,并为特定设备或设备系列进行定制。ROM 的开发旨在提供更多的功能、增强性能、优化用户体验,并提供与原始操作系统不同的外观和功能。
### ROM 开发的基本概念
在开始 ROM 开发之前,我们需要了解
原创
2023-10-08 12:30:00
303阅读
Android是个开源的操作系统,所以可以选择的开发方式主要有两种:Android系统开发(移植);Android应用开发1.Android系统开发(移植)Android系统开发(移植)属于底层的开发工作,主要针对Android系统本身进行完善和将其移植到其它的硬件平台,因此需要掌握Android系统构架中的Linux内核层和系统运行库层。Android系统开发主要涉及Libraries和Andr
转载
2023-05-24 14:42:31
338阅读
包含内容:第一期主要为ROM开发,ROM定制技术资料,提供一些工具为主 ,让你学会简单做包,和基本的ROM DIY技巧,偶尔附加一些必要的教程。第二期针对ROM技术教程,细分知识点,重点剖析、解释,形成一系列的知识文档供查阅,目前大纲已列出,可以教你从零开始做包。资料参考地址:ROM开发资料-ROM定制学习1.第一期---技术资料(维护更新):更新日志:1.书籍-Android系统级深入开发——移
转载
2023-08-02 12:17:23
38阅读
制作方法 一、ROOT无论是什么版本,首先要ROOT一下机器这是定制的前提先将LK2.02包中的LK2-02-1_update.zip和JE1-custom1-wp55580691.zip传入SD卡中根目录下。重新按住音量减、照相键、开机键,再次进入刷机模式,刷ROOT包中的i5700_LK2-02_PDA.tar 刷好了之后会自动进入recovery
转载
2023-09-17 00:58:32
1982阅读
目录一. RN简介1. RN背景及由来二. RN开发环境介绍1. Window环境介绍初始化及使用二. RN项目调试1. 调试方式Developer Menu三. React/ES6-9基础1. React 基础2. ES6-9 基础三. React-Native 布局1. 基础知识点 一. RN简介1. RN背景及由来早期开发一款Android, IOS App 需要Android, ios
转载
2023-08-20 10:06:49
139阅读
目前有好几种方法来安装软件或是库文件到你的Android手机上。你可以使用市场程序来查找并安装软件,也可以使用adb命令行工具来安装或是发送文件到你的Android文件系统中。这些方法对于操作单个文件来说都挺方便的,但是如果你需要一次性安装多个软件或是库文件时,那么最为方便的方法大概就是使用update.zip(也就是刷机包)文件了。Android系统使用恢复工具(recovery)来安装这个
转载
2023-10-06 21:39:14
249阅读
# Android ROM 开发IDE实现流程
在开始讲解Android ROM(固件)开发IDE的实现过程之前,让我们先了解一下这个过程的大致流程。下面是实现该IDE的基本步骤:
| 步骤 | 描述 |
| --- | --- |
| 步骤1 | 安装Java开发工具包(JDK)和Android开发工具包(SDK) |
| 步骤2 | 创建一个新的Android项目 |
| 步骤3 | 配置
原创
2023-10-10 05:33:54
132阅读
制作ROM包是做Android系统工程师的第一步,Android第三方的市场前景有多大相信大家也都明白。制作方法 一、ROOT 无论是什么版本,首先要ROOT一下机器这是定制的前提 ROOT方法现在又好多集成工具:一键root、360root...在此不再赘述 二、工具准备 下载安装附件中的R.explorer管理器(rootexplorer.v2.9.4.apk)这个工具的作用是备份APK文件、
转载
2023-09-26 13:56:02
104阅读
1)本ROM已在本人测试通过。2)请务必保证电池电量在60%以上并保证刷机过程中电脑不会断电。3)刷机有风险,请仔细阅读相关的刷机教程并自行承担刷机风险,本人及论坛不对任何刷机失败承担任何责任。4)本人未持有 ROM 及其中的软件的版权,请以研究和学习为目的,合法使用。5)禁止任何儿子团队(个人)进行所谓的二次优化、修改或者再次打包等行为。6)本人特此申明对 ROM 之使用不提供任何保证,不对任何
转载
2024-06-18 16:15:24
90阅读
在这篇博文中,将详细记录“Android ROM开发移植”的过程,包括环境配置、编译过程、参数调优、定制开发、性能对比以及错误集锦。每个部分将结合各种图表和代码示例,便于读者更好地理解和实施ROM移植。
### Android ROM开发移植
在开展Android ROM开发移植之前,首先需要确保我们有一个合适的开发环境,这样才能顺利进行后续的编译和调整。
#### 环境配置
为了确保An
介绍ROM为第三方编译安卓10 LineageOS17.1 ,基本功能正常,如有其他bug,理性对待使用Magisk ROOT授权刷机完成后请务必到设置中手动设置当前系统时间和时区去网络图标上面的感叹号和x号方法:打开CaptiveMgr软件--自动弹出授权弹窗请允许获取root授权--备选服务器点选MIUI----点击应用--是---开关一次手机的飞行模式一次即可ROM仅供极客玩家刷机体验试玩,
转载
2023-09-26 19:00:03
161阅读
这是基于MTK平头的 ,应该高通的移植起来差不多百度云ROM移植教程(基于MTK6577) 百度云已经有了MTK6577平台的ROM A789,基于A789,我们可以将百度云ROM移植到其他的MTK6577的机型上。类似的可移植机型还有:联想P700i、联想A800、联想A660、联想s850e、金立GN700W、金立C700、金立C610、纽曼N1、中兴V889M、中兴V8
CyanogenMod是一个开源的基于Android操作系统,也就是大家经常刷机用的CM,至于如何刷机以及如何编译google原生的Android。在此,有意个建议。如果是做Android开发的最好还是用google亲生的手机作为测试机(nexus one、nexus s、nexus prime),因为这些机型不仅性能强大,支持原生操作系统,还支持很多其他机型
转载
2024-04-29 13:47:20
120阅读
Android ROM移植,基于cyanogenmod编译自己的ROM
我们关注的Android ROM的移植是从源码级别的编译,但是从零开始从AOSP源码中编译出能在自己使用的手机上运行的系统,却不是一件容易的事情,因为Google所提供的支持的机型太少。不过,我们可以利用现成的第三方ASOP开源项目来进行我们的Android ROM移植
转载
2023-05-24 16:40:06
373阅读
# 如何实现 Android ROM 的开发
在安卓开发中,修改和定制 Android ROM 是一项复杂但具有挑战性的工作。本文将带你了解如何实现自定义 Android ROM 的整个流程,以及每一步所需的代码和说明。
## 流程概述
下面是实现 Android ROM 的整体流程:
| 步骤 | 描述 |
原创
2024-08-21 08:06:51
94阅读
Android2.3改进如下:·增加了新的垃圾回收和优化处理事件·原生代码可直接存取输入和感应器事件、EGL/OpenGL ES、OpenSL ES。·新的管理窗口和生命周期的框架。·支持VP8和WebM视频格式,提供AAC和AMR宽频编码,提供了新的音频效果器·支持前置摄像头、SIP/VOIP和NFC(近场通讯)站在用户的角度看,这次更新的亮点主要有:·简化界面、速度提升。·更快更直观的文字输入
转载
2023-09-26 10:04:42
92阅读
ROM定制工具——dsixda’s Android Kitchen是由xda-developers论坛的一位来自加拿大的大神做出来的。这是一个定制rom的神器!! 在这里向作者表示崇高的敬意——原帖地址:http://forum.xda-developers.com/showthread.php?t=633246 厨房下载地址: https://github.com/dsixda/Android
转载
2023-11-02 08:54:58
228阅读
鸿蒙第三方适配rom,这是大家可以期待的刷机rom,除了华为系列手机可以使用鸿蒙系统。其他品牌也可以刷机使用鸿蒙系统提升手机的高效运作还能废物利用,是不错的方式哦。鸿蒙第三方适配rom介绍这是还未上线的刷机包,目前还在等待华为上线,喜欢刷机的朋友,耐心等待,鸿蒙系统真的好用且兼容万物那就等着刷机包的到来吧。鸿蒙第三方适配rom功能华为 HarmonyOS 是华为 2019 年正式发布的面向全场景的
转载
2023-11-12 16:01:01
87阅读
# Android ROM 定制开发教程
Android 是一个开源操作系统,允许开发者和爱好者根据自己的需求进行定制。本文将介绍 Android ROM 的基本概念、开发环境的搭建以及简单的 ROM 定制流程,通过一个示例来加深理解。
## 一、什么是 Android ROM?
Android ROM 是指 Android 操作系统的一个完整映像文件,通常包括Android系统的核心和应用
原创
2024-09-24 03:43:50
1145阅读
在本篇博文中,我将分享关于“Android开源ROM定制开发”的过程,包括环境配置、编译过程、参数调优、定制开发、调试技巧以及性能对比。这些内容将为您提供全面的指导,以便更好地进行Android ROM的开发。
首先,我们需要为开发环境做好充分的配置。以下的有序列表将帮助我们清晰识别所需的软件和工具。
1. 安装JDK(Java Development Kit)
2. 安装Android SD